Employment at the NAACP

The NAACP is a civil rights organization headquartered in Baltimore, Maryland. As the nation's oldest and largest civil rights organization, the NAACP has worked successfully with allies of all races who believe in and stand for the principles on which this organization was founded.

The NAACP's concept of diversity goes beyond that of race, creed, ethnicity and gender. Employees at the NAACP have the unique opportunity to pioneer into the 21st century to meet the challenge of eliminating race prejudice and removing all barriers of racial discrimination.

If you are looking for a dynamic growth opportunity, the NAACP offers an exciting and challenging mission to embrace diversity change while impacting social justice.

The NAACP offers the following benefits to all permanent full-time employees:

  • 401(k) plan
  • Health, Dental and Vision Insurance Benefits
  • 13 Company Paid holidays
  • 12 Sick leave days annually
  • Tuition Reimbursement
  • Short/Long Term Disability Insurance
  • Life Insurance
  • Pension Plan (at no cost to the employee)
  • Three (3) weeks paid vacation leave to administrative and professional staff
